Flavour of Shetland is a major outdoor event showcasing the very best of Shetland's food, drink, music, craft and culture on Lerwick's Victoria Pier.

2009

Between the 25th and 28th June, this years event was blessed, unlike the previous year, with perfect weather.

2008

In somewhat typical Shetland style, wind and rain marred the event, however large numbers of visitors attended.

2007

Well in excess of the previous year, there were 43,400 visits to the event, between 21st and 24th June.

2006

The first year of this event, between 22-25 of June, saw an estimated 36,000 visitors to the Victoria Pier venue.
